Job Title: Senior Director of Field Operations
Reports To: Vice President of Field Operations
Employment Type: Full-Time
Travel Requirement: Up to 50%
Qualifications: Bachelor’s Degree and a minimum of 10+ years of experience
Position Summary
The Senior Director of Field Operations is responsible for overseeing all sites with operations contracts, supporting the sales team, and managing day-to-day workflows. This role serves as the primary liaison between the company and clients, ensuring seamless communication with both customers and senior management.
Success in this position requires close collaboration with various departments to ensure site operations meet design specifications, customer needs are addressed promptly, and operational challenges are resolved efficiently. Extensive travel across the U.S. is required.
This role demands strong project documentation and logistics management skills, and a solid understanding of OSHA compliance, capital equipment design, plant operations, and construction standards. The ideal candidate will work closely with engineers, vendors, and subcontractors to deliver effective water and wastewater treatment solutions.

Required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in engineering or a related field
- Minimum of 10 years of progressive management experience
- In-depth knowledge of water/wastewater technologies: MBR, UF, RO, anaerobic treatment
- Leadership and diplomatic skills for managing teams and clients
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ills
- Ability to read and interpret architectural, civil, mechanical, and electrical engineering documents
- Strong understanding of:
- Industrial electrical and instrumentation design
- Packaged/skidded equipment and controls
- Process equipment and best practices in wastewater treatment
- Experience with the design, operation, and optimization of WWTPs, preferably in food and beverage or industrial sectors
- Competence in hydraulic, electrical, and chemical handling principles
- Ability to work independently and manage shifting field priorities
- Willingness to travel frequently across the U.S.
